Understanding the Goethe-Zertifikat
The Goethe-Zertifikat is an internationally recognized qualification that examines German language proficiency. These tests are established by the Goethe-Institut, the Federal Republic of Germany's cultural institute, and are lined up with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R).
The certificates vary from A1 (newbie) to C2 (mastery/native-level proficiency). For many administrative and legal functions-- such as requesting a nationwide visa or seeking work in medical fields-- having the correct level of Goethe certification is a non-negotiable requirement.
Table 1: Goethe Certificate Levels and Their Significance
| CEFR Level | Description | Primary Use Case |
|---|---|---|
| A1: Start Deutsch 1 | Outright novices, fundamental communication. | Spouse/Marriage Visas, basic combination. |
| A2: Start Deutsch 2 | Simple day-to-day tasks, fundamental past/present tenses. | Residency licenses, entry-level service jobs. |
| B1: Zertifikat B1 | Independent user, can deal with travel/work life. | German Citizenship, apprenticeship (Ausbildung). |
| B2: Zertifikat B2 | Advanced user, complex technical conversations. | University entrance (often), expert functions. |
| C1: Zertifikat C1 | Proficient user, top-level academic fluency. | The majority of University degree programs, medical licensing. |
| C2: GDS | Mastery, near-native efficiency. | Research roles, teaching German, scholastic quality. |

The Examination Structure
The Goethe exam is carefully arranged to test four core proficiencies. Regardless of the level, the exam is usually divided into:
- Reading (Lesen): Candidates need to demonstrate the ability to understand texts ranging from short indications (A1) to complicated academic abstracts (C1/C2).
- Listening (Hören): Testing the ability to understand spoken German in different contexts, from casual conversations to professional lectures.
- Composing (Schreiben): Candidates need to produce text, such as emails at lower levels or argumentative essays at greater levels.
- Speaking (Sprechen): Usually conducted in a group or pair setting, this assesses the capability to interact orally in real-time.
To pass, a prospect generally requires to attain a minimum of 60% of the maximum points in each component. In the case of the B1 and B2 exams, modules can frequently be taken and passed individually.
Preparation Strategies for Success
Protecting the certificate needs more than just paying the fee; it requires diligent preparation. Candidates are motivated to follow a structured research study plan to ensure they do not lose their financial investment.
Top Tips for Exam Preparation:
- Take Mock Exams: The Goethe-Institut provides main practice products on their site. Familiarity with the format is half the battle.
- Concentrate on Vocabulary: Each level has a specific "word list" (Wortschatz) that is frequently evaluated.
- Enlist in a Prep Course: Specialized "Prüfungsvorbereitung" (Exam Prep) courses focus particularly on the tricks and timing of the test.
- Usage German Daily: Switch phone languages to German, listen to German podcasts (like Slow German), and participate in language tandems.
- Time Management: During the exam, time is a stringent constraint. Practice under timed conditions to avoid leaving areas blank.
What to Bring on Exam Day
To make sure the registration cost is not forfeited, candidates need to arrive prepared. The following list details the fundamentals:
- Valid Identification: A passport or nationwide ID card that matches the registration information precisely.
- Registration Confirmation: A printed or digital copy of the exam invite.
- Authorized Stationery: Usually, only blue or black pens are allowed; corrections tape is typically prohibited.
- Patience: The speaking part might occur a number of hours after the written part and even on a different day.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. For how long does it take to receive the Goethe Certificate results?
Outcomes are usually offered between 2 to six weeks after the exam date, depending on the test center and the level of the exam. Some centers offer a sped up digital result service.

3. Can the modules of the B1/B2 exam be taken individually?
Yes. One of the advantages of the B1 and B2 formats is that they are modular. If a candidate stops working the "Speaking" part but passes the others, they only require to pay back and retake the specific module they stopped working.
4. What is the distinction between TestDaF and the Goethe Certificate?
Both stand evidence of language abilities. Nevertheless, TestDaF is purely academic and specifically created for university entrance, while the Goethe Certificate covers a broader variety of levels (A1-C2) and is utilized for migration, work, and basic functions.
5. Can I take the Goethe exam online?
The Goethe-Institut has actually introduced digital variations of the exam that are handled computer systems at the licensed screening centers. Nevertheless, "at-home" proctored examinations for main certificates are presently not standard for the main Zertifikat levels due to security procedures.
